list_artifact
Adapted from the Griptape AI Framework documentation.
T_co = TypeVar('T_co', bound=BaseArtifact, covariant=True)
module-attribute
Bases:
BaseArtifact
, Generic[T_co]
Source Code in griptape/artifacts/list_artifact.py
@define class ListArtifact(BaseArtifact, Generic[T_co]): value: Sequence[T_co] = field(factory=list, metadata={"serializable": True}) item_separator: str = field(default="\n\n", kw_only=True, metadata={"serializable": True}) validate_uniform_types: bool = field(default=False, kw_only=True, metadata={"serializable": True}) @value.validator # pyright: ignore[reportAttributeAccessIssue] def validate_value(self, _: Attribute, value: list[T_co]) -> None: if self.validate_uniform_types and len(value) > 0: first_type = type(value[0]) if not all(isinstance(v, first_type) for v in value): raise ValueError("list elements in 'value' are not the same type") @property def child_type(self) -> Optional[type]: if self.value: return type(self.value[0]) return None def __getitem__(self, key: int) -> T_co: return self.value[key] def __bool__(self) -> bool: return len(self) > 0 def __add__(self, other: BaseArtifact) -> ListArtifact[T_co]: return ListArtifact(self.value + other.value) def __iter__(self) -> Iterator[T_co]: return iter(self.value) def to_text(self) -> str: return self.item_separator.join([v.to_text() for v in self.value]) def is_type(self, target_type: type) -> bool: if self.value: return isinstance(self.value[0], target_type) return False def has_items(self) -> bool: return len(self) > 0
